Study On Mutation Of BRAF V600E Gene In Ameloblastoma,Ameloblastic Fibroma And Keratocystic Odontogenic Tumor

Objective:To investigate the prevalence of the BRAF V600E mutation in ameloblastoma(AM),ameloblastic fibroma(AF)and keratocystic odontogenic tumor(KCOT)of the jaws in a Chinese population,further analyzed the relationship between the BRAF mutation and clinical characteristic to provide a new reference to the study of these diseases'molecular pathology and new molecular targeted therapies.And on this basis we investigate the clinical features,pathologic manifestations,and biologic behaviors of a variant of ameloblastoma with basal cell features(AM-BC).Methods:DNA was extracted from 160 AM,16 AF and 33 KCOT samples.All the samples were evaluated for BRAF mutation at exon 15 via PCR and Sanger sequencing.The clinical characteristics of BRAF V600E mutant-type variant and wild-type variant were compared in AM,AF and KCOT patients.The histological type,age,sex,lesion location,symptoms,surgical procedures and recurrence were reviewed and statistically analyzed.Following retrospective review of the clinical and histologic and immunohistochemical features of six cases of AM-BC,and discussed the relationship between BRAF mutation and the biologic behaviors,prognoses,pathogenesis,and clinical relevance of AM-BC.Results:155 out of 160 AM samples(96.9%)and all the 16 AF samples(100%)harbored the p.V600E hot spot mutation,whereas none of the 33 KCOT samples carried this mutation(0%).The mutation was not related to histological type,age,sex,and lesion location in AM and AF patients.The six cases of AM-BC involved four women and two men,aged 22-82 years.Four lesions occurred in the maxilla and two in the mandible.Two patients had BRAF gene mutations(33.3%).Histologically,the basal cells tended to be arranged as unequally-sized follicles,strands,or cords of odontogenic epithelium in the connective tissue stroma.Little or no stellate reticulum was present in the central portion of the nest.Expression of CKs was consistent with other histological variants of ameloblastoma(AM),but AM-BC had significantly higher p53 and Ki-67(P<0.05)labeling indices than other histological variants of AM.Conclusion:Our data confirmed a positive correlation between the BRAF V600E mutation and AM,AF in a Chinese population.The mutation is not related to the histological type,age,sex,and lesion location in AM and AF.The absence of BRAF V600E mutation in KCOT patients indicates that this gene may not be involved in the pathogenesis of this disease.AM-BC is a very rare variant of AM.The clinical symptoms of AM-BC were not significantly different from those of other types of ameloblastomas.It has a unique manifestation in histologic appearance.The origin of AM-BC was the same as that of other types of ameloblastomas,and all of them came from odontogenic epithelial tissues.AM-BC has stronger proliferation and invasion ability and lower BRAF gene mutation rate,which should be treated differently from other types of ameloblastomas in clinical treatment.
